Rap Artist Beanie Sigel is arrested for drug possession on Sunday in New Jersey.
Segal was stopped for a routine traffic violation when the police officer decided to search the vehicle. The officer found a little less than 50 grams of marijuana inside of the car. Sigel, along with his two passengers, were arrested and taken into custody.
The rapper was set to perform at Kelly's Bar in New Jersey but the performance was cancelled due to the arrest. The performance has not been rescheduled yet and there is no word if it will be.
The others passengers arrested were Karl S. Dargan, 24, and Justin S. Gaines, 25. They were also charged with possession of marijuana.
The arrest has not halted the release of the rapper's new album, "The Broad Street Bully," which will be released on Sept. 1.
